.acerPage_89
#fullcontainer{padding-top:35px;background:#000}#camp{box-sizing:border-box}#camp *, #camp *:before, #camp *:after{box-sizing:inherit}#camp{position:relative;z-index:1;width:100%;background:#000;text-align:center;overflow:hidden;box-sizing:border-box}#campHead{position:relative;margin:0;width:100%;background:transparent;text-align:center}#campHead{height:auto}#campHead
img{display:block;margin:0
auto;width:100%;border:solid 1px #000}#campStr{position:relative;padding:30px
10px 30px;text-align:center}#campStr.v2{padding:40px
10px 0}#campStr
.wrp{margin:0
auto;width:100%;max-width:1360px}#campStr
.str{padding:10px
0 0;font-family:var(--font-tbold);font-size:22px;color:#fff;text-align:center}#campStr .str
img{width:auto;max-width:100%}#campStr
a{color:#CB1819;text-decoration:none}#campStr a:hover{text-decoration:underline}#campStr
.strC{padding:0
0 30px}#campStr
.date{padding:30px
0 0}#campStr
.counter{padding:0
0 0 70px;margin:0
auto;position:relative;display:flex;flex-wrap:wrap;width:100%;max-width:320px;font-size:15px;line-height:15px;text-align:left;color:#777}#campStr .counter
.marcsak{display:block;margin:0
0 10px;flex:0 0 100%;width:100%;max-width:none;font-weight:normal;font-size:12px}#campStr .counter
b.num{flex:0 0 auto;width:auto;max-width:none;display:inline-block;margin:0
10px 0 0;padding:0;font-family:var(--font-tbold);font-size:34px;line-height:34px;color:#000}#campStr .counter
span{flex:0 0 auto;width:auto;max-width:none;display:inline-block;margin:0
10px 0 0;padding:0;font-family:var(--font-tbold);font-size:34px;line-height:34px;color:#777}#campStr2{padding:0
20px 30px;font-size:13px;text-align:center;color:#fff}#campStr2
.wrp{margin:0
auto;width:100%;max-width:1360px;text-align:center}@media only screen and (max-width: 767px){#campStr2
.wrp{text-align:center}#campStr .counter b.num,
#campStr .counter
span{font-size:30px;line-height:30px}}.campPic{position:relative;padding:0
0 30px;text-align:center}.campPic
img{margin:0
20px 10px;width:auto;max-width:100%}@media only screen and (max-width: 559px){.campPic
img{margin:0
auto;width:auto;max-width:170px}}@media only screen and (max-width: 369px){.campPic
img{display:block;margin:0
auto;width:auto;max-width:100%}}#campMenu{box-sizing:border-box;position:relative;margin:0
auto;width:100%;max-width:1400px;padding:0
10px 20px;text-align:center}#campMenu
ul{position:relative;display:inline-block;margin:0;padding:0
0 1px;list-style:none;overflow:hidden}#campMenu ul:after{content:"\0020";display:block;height:0;clear:both;visibility:hidden}#campMenu
li{display:inline-block;margin:0;padding:0}#campMenu ul
a{display:inline-block;margin:0
5px 5px;padding:7px
15px 5px;background:#AB43D9;border:solid 1px #AB43D9;border-radius:3px;font-family:var(--font-tbold);font-size:18px;line-height:18px;color:#fff;letter-spacing:0.1px;text-decoration:none}#campMenu ul a:hover, #campMenu ul
a.active{background:#fff;border:solid 1px #fff;color:#000}#campMenu ul.subMenu
a{position:relative;background:none;font-weight:bold;font-size:14px;color:#71ACCC}#campMenu ul.subMenu a:hover, #campMenu ul.subMenu
a.active{color:#55899F}#campMenu ul.subMenu a.x2:before,
#campMenu ul.subMenu a.x3:before,
#campMenu ul.subMenu a.x4:before{content:'';position:absolute;left:-7px;top:13px;width:8px;height:8px;background:#fff;border-radius:50%;font-size:0}#campMenu ul.subMenu
a.active{margin-right:10px;background:#55899F;color:#fff}#campMenu ul.subMenu a.active:before{left:-14px}@media only screen and (max-width: 767px){#campMenu ul
a{margin:0
2px 10px;padding:7px
10px;font-size:16px;line-height:16px}#campMenu ul.subMenu a.x2:before,
#campMenu ul.subMenu a.x3:before,
#campMenu ul.subMenu a.x4:before{display:none}#campMenu ul.subMenu
a.active{margin:0
10px}}.campBody
.campPager{position:relative;margin:0
auto;width:100%;max-width:100%;min-height:55px}.campBody
.campOrder{position:relative;margin:0
auto;padding:0
10px;width:100%;flex:0 0 100%;max-width:100%;min-height:55px}.campBody .campOrder
.obSelect{box-sizing:border-box;position:absolute;right:10px;top:0;padding-left:10px;width:190px;text-align:right}.campBody .campOrder .obSelect
select.acerOrderSelect{box-sizing:border-box;display:inline-block;margin:0;width:100%;border-color:#000}.campBody .campOrder
.obPager{padding:0
200px 0 0;box-sizing:border-box}.campBody
.fps_nav{max-width:100%;font-family:var(--font-tbold);font-size:18px;text-align:left}.campBody .fps_nav .pager_center
a{height:20px}.campBody .fps_nav
a{background:#fff;border-color:#fff;color:#000}.campBody .fps_nav a:hover{background:#AB43D9;border-color:#AB43D9;color:#fff}.campBody .fps_nav
a.act{background:#AB43D9;border-color:#AB43D9;color:#fff}.campBody .campOrder .obPager
.fps_nav{padding:0}.campBody .fps_nav .pager_left,
.campBody .fps_nav
.pager_right{display:none}#campList,.campList{position:relative;margin:0
auto;padding:0;width:100%;max-width:1400px;font-size:15px;text-align:left}#campList
.campRow{margin:0
-5px;display:flex;flex-wrap:wrap;align-content:stretch}#campList
.campCol{width:100%;flex:0 0 25%;max-width:25%;padding:0
5px}#campList
.campCol.campColFull{flex:0 0 100%;max-width:100%;padding-bottom:25px;text-align:center}#campList .campCol.campColFull
img{width:auto;max-width:100%}.campList
.pBox{margin:0
auto;width:100%;max-width:500px;padding-bottom:25px}.campList .pBox
span{display:block}.campList .pBox
.p{display:block;position:relative}.campList .pBox
a.a{display:block;padding:10px
24px 10px;background:#fff;border:solid 1px #E0E0E0;border-radius:3px;color:var(--color-darker);text-decoration:none}.campList
h2{margin:0
0 10px;padding:0;min-height:40px;font-family:var(--font-tbold);font-weight:bold;font-size:19px;color:var(--color-darker);text-transform:uppercase}.campList .a:hover
h2{text-decoration:underline}.campList
.pImg{position:relative;margin:0;padding:35px
10px 7px;text-align:center;overflow:hidden}.campList .pImg
img.i{width:auto;height:auto;max-width:100%;max-height:150px}.campList
.pImg.freeHeight{padding:0;max-height:none}.campList .pImg.freeHeight
img.i{max-height:none}.campList .pImg
img.i{transition:all 0.2s}.campList .a:hover .pImg
img.i{transform:scale(1.07)}.campList
.pParam{position:relative;margin:0
0 7px;padding:0;list-style:none;font-size:12px}.campList .pParam
li{position:relative;display:block;margin:0;padding:0
0 3px 10px;list-style:none}.campList .pParam li:before{content:'';display:block;position:absolute;left:0;top:7px;width:3px;height:3px;border-radius:50%;background:#80C242;font-size:0}.campList
.pInfoBox{margin:0
0 20px;font-size:15px;color:#80C342}.campList .pInfoBox:after{content:"\0020";display:block;height:0;clear:both;visibility:hidden;box-sizing:border-box}.campList .pInfoBox
.w{margin:0
15px 0 0}.campList .pInfoBox
.t{}.campList
.pPriceBox{position:relative;font-family:var(--font-number)}.campList
.pPrice{color:var(--color-darker);text-align:right}.campList .pPrice
s{font-size:13px;color:var(--color-light);text-decoration:line-through}.campList .pPrice
.rrp{margin:0
0 5px;font-size:13px;color:var(--color-light)}.campList .pPrice
b{display:block;font-family:var(--font-number);font-weight:700;font-size:30px;color:var(--color-darker)}.campList .pPrice
.wPrice{font-size:13px;color:var(--color-light)}.campList .pPrice .wPrice
b{display:inline;margin:0;font-family:var(--font-number);font-size:14px;color:var(--color-blue)}.campList
.pPrice.normalPrice{padding-top:20px}.campList .pPrice.normalPrice
b{color:var(--color-darker)}.campList
.qInfo{padding:15px
0 0;font-size:14px;color:#434750;text-align:center}.campList .qInfo
.comment{font-style:italic;color:#80C342}.campList .qInfo
.stress{font-weight:bold;letter-spacing:0.5px}.campList
.campBNL{position:absolute;left:0;top:20px;width:106px;background:#E52C2C;border-radius:5px}.campList .campBNL
b.b{padding:10px
0 10px;display:block;width:100%;font-family:var(--font-number);font-size:24px;line-height:24px;font-weight:bold;color:#fff;text-align:center}.campList
span.icoPlecs{position:absolute;right:12px;top:-2px;width:34px;height:54px}.campList
span.icoPlecsSmall{width:24px;height:41px}.campList span.icoPlecs
img{width:100%}.campList
ul.verColorDot{position:absolute;top:14px;left:12px;margin:0;padding:0;list-style:none}.campList ul.verColorDot
li{display:block;margin:0
0 4px 0;padding:0;list-style:none}.campList ul.verColorDot
b{display:block;width:12px;height:12px;border-radius:100%;font-size:12px;color:#777;text-decoration:none;text-align:center;overflow:hidden}.campList ul.verColorDot
.cDot{position:relative;display:block;width:12px;height:12px;background:#eee;border-radius:100%;background-repeat:no-repeat}.campList ul.verColorDot .cDot
.c2{position:absolute;right:0;top:0;width:6px;height:12px;border-radius:0 12px 12px 0}.campList .pBoxHigh
ul.verColorDot{top:50px}.campList
.btnBig{display:inline-block;margin:20px
auto 10px;padding:12px
30px 8px;min-width:125px;max-width:200px;background:#000;border-radius:6px;font-family:var(--font-tbold);font-size:24px;letter-spacing:1px;color:#fff;text-decoration:none;text-transform:uppercase;text-align:center}.campList .a:hover
.btnBig{background:#E52C2C;box-shadow:0 3px 5px 0 rgba(0, 0, 0, 0.2)}.campList .pBox.compactView
.pPrice{text-align:left}.campList .pBox.compactView .pPrice
b{color:#434750}.campList
.outOfOrderLayer{position:absolute;left:-1px;top:-1px;width:calc(100% + 2px);height:calc(100% + 2px);background:rgba(0, 0, 0, 0.4);text-align:center}.campList .outOfOrderLayer
.t{position:absolute;margin:auto;top:0;bottom:0;width:100%;height:38px;font-family:'Conv_AcerFoco-Black',sans-serif;font-size:38px;color:#fff;text-transform:uppercase}.campList .pBox.pBoxHigh
.p{border:solid 1px #B773C6}.campList .pBox.pBoxHigh.pHTop
.p{border:solid 1px #B773C6}.campList .pBox.pBoxHigh.pHCoupon
.p{border:solid 1px #B773C6}.campList .pBox.pBoxHigh.pHNew
.p{border:solid 1px #F2A353}.campList .pBox.pBoxHigh
.pHighHead{margin:-10px -24px 10px;padding:8px
0;background:#B773C6;font-size:18px;line-height:18px;font-weight:bold;letter-spacing:1px;color:#fff;text-transform:uppercase;text-align:center}.campList .pBox.pBoxHigh.pHTop
.pHighHead{background:#B773C6}.campList .pBox.pBoxHigh.pHCoupon
.pHighHead{background:#B773C6}.campList .pBox.pBoxHigh.pHNew
.pHighHead{background:#F2A353}.campList .pBox.pBoxHigh
a.a{padding-bottom:7px;border-color:#B773C6}.campList .pBox.pBoxHigh.pHNew
a.a{padding-bottom:7px;border-color:#F2A353}.campList
.kiemelt{position:absolute;z-index:2;top:0;right:18px;width:156px}.campList .kiemelt
img{width:100%}.campList .pBoxHigh
.kiemelt{top:31px}.campList
.pBoxLife{height:100%}.campList .pBoxLife
a.a{padding:0
0 10px !important;height:100%;background:#F7F7F7;border-color:#fff;border-width:2px}.campList .pBox
.media{box-sizing:border-box;position:relative;background:#F7F7F7;height:100%}.campList .pBox
.mediaName{box-sizing:border-box;margin:0
0 10px;padding:16px
24px;font-family:'Conv_AcerFoco-Regular';font-weight:bold;font-size:18px;color:#434750;text-align:center}.campList .pBox
.mediaStr{margin:0
0 10px;font-size:12px}.campList .pBox
.mediaPic{margin:0
0 10px;padding:50px
0 0;text-align:center}.campList .pBox .mediaPic
img{position:relative;width:auto;max-width:100%}.campList .pBox
.mediaBtn{box-sizing:border-box;position:absolute;left:0;bottom:0;padding:0
20px 10px;width:100%;text-align:center}.campList .pBox .mediaBtn
.actionButton{-webkit-transition:background 0.2s ease-out;transition:background 0.2s ease-out;box-sizing:border-box;display:inline-block;padding:12px
30px 8px;min-width:125px;max-width:200px;background:#000;border-radius:6px;font-family:var(--font-tbold);font-size:24px;letter-spacing:1px;color:#fff;text-decoration:none;text-transform:uppercase;text-align:center}.campList .pBox .mediaBtn .actionButton:hover,
.campList .pBox:hover .mediaBtn
.actionButton{background:#818181;box-shadow:0 3px 5px 0 rgba(0, 0, 0, 0.2)}@media only screen and (max-width: 1399px){#campList
.campCol{flex:0 0 33.333333%;max-width:33.333333%}.campList .pBox
.mediaPic{padding:0}}@media only screen and (max-width: 1023px){#campMenu{text-align:center}#campList
.campCol{flex:0 0 50%;max-width:50%}.campList .pBox
a.a{padding:16px
18px 11px}.campList .pBox.pBoxHigh
.pHighHead{margin:-16px -18px 12px}.campList
h2{font-size:17px}.campList
.pParam{font-size:12px}.campList .pPrice
s{font-size:13px}.campList .pPrice
b{font-size:26px}.campList
.campBNL{width:80px}.campList .campBNL
b.b{font-size:20px;line-height:20px}.campList
.qInfo{font-size:13px}.campList .btnBig,
.campList .pBox .mediaBtn
.actionButton{font-size:16px;line-height:16px}.campList
.pImg{padding:30px
10px 10px}.campList .pImg
img.i{max-height:100px}.campBody
.campOrder{padding:0
5px}}@media only screen and (max-width: 767px){#campPic{padding:0
5px 20px}#campPic
img{margin:0
0 5px;width:100%;max-width:175px}}@media only screen and (max-width: 639px){.campList .pBox
.kiemelt{top:2px;right:60.333333%;width:140px}.campList .pBoxHigh
.kiemelt{top:31px}#campList
.campRow{margin:0}#campList
.campCol{flex:0 0 100%;max-width:100%;padding:0}.campList
.pBox.flex{flex:0 0 100%;max-width:100%;padding-bottom:10px}.campList .pBox.flex
a.a{display:flex;flex-wrap:wrap;align-items:center}.campList .pBox.pBoxHigh
.pHighHead{margin:-16px -18px 12px;flex:0 0 calc(100% + 36px);width:calc(100% + 36px);max-width:calc(100% + 36px)}.campList .pBox.flex
.f5{flex:0 0 50%;width:100%;max-width:50%}.campList .pBox.flex .f5
.qInfo{padding:0
5px 0 0;text-align:left}.campList .pBox.flex .f5
.btnBig{margin:10px
0;padding:15px
15px}.campList .pBox.flex
.f1{flex:0 0 41.666667%;width:100%;max-width:41.666667%}.campList .pBox.flex
.f2{flex:0 0 58.333333%;width:100%;max-width:58.333333%}.campList .pBox.flex
h2{margin:0
0 5px;min-height:auto;font-size:13px}.campList .pBox.flex .pPrice
b{font-size:16px}.campList .pBox.flex .pPrice s,
.campList .pBox.flex .pPrice .wPrice,
.campList .pBox.flex .pPrice .wPrice
b{font-size:12px}.campList .pBox.flex
.pParam{margin:0
0 5px;font-size:11px}.campList .pBox.flex .pParam
li{padding-bottom:0}.campList .pBox.flex
.pInfoBox{font-size:11px}.campList .pBox.flex
.pImg{margin:0
0 10px;padding:20px;max-height:140px;min-height:140px;text-align:center}.campList .pBox.flex .pImg
img{width:auto;height:auto;max-width:100%;max-height:100px}.campList .pBox.flex
span.campBNL{display:block;width:auto;top:5px;left:-20px}.campList .pBox.flex span.campBNL
b.b{padding:10px
10px 5px;font-size:20px}.campList .pBox
.mediaPic{margin:0
0 15px}.campList .pBox
.mediaBtn{position:static;left:auto;bottom:auto}}